SSH Fingerprint überprüfen

Wenn man den Fingerprint eines SSH Public Keys überprüfen will, muss man natürlich wissen, wie der Fingerprint lautet. Mit ssh-keygen findet man schnell den Fingerprint des Schlüssels der eigenen Maschine heraus:

$ ssh-keygen -l -f /etc/ssh/ssh_host_rsa_key.pub
2048 93:f0:3b:3a:c4:0b:ee:f6:b2:47:e0:57:d9:64:0b:55 /etc/ssh/ssh_host_rsa_key.pub

Man muss nur einen sicheren, verifizierten Weg zum Server finden (z.B. über eine Maschine, die den korrekten Fingerprint gecached hat) und schon kann man sich auf diesem Weg auch den Fingerprint des Servers anzeigen lassen.

Eine Antwort auf „SSH Fingerprint überprüfen“

  1. Nicht ist so unbeständig wie das GNU 😉
    Bei neueren SSH-Versionen muss die Methode angegeben werden:

    $ ssh-keygen -l -E md5 -f /path/to/authorized_keys

Kommentare sind geschlossen.